Germany Moves to Reduce Short Domestic Air Routes
(International Herald Tribune)
March 5, 2001
(posted Mar. 3)
The Associated PressBERLIN - The German government wants to reduce the number of flights within the nation's borders - a prospect welcomed by the country's biggest airline.
A contradiction? No, says Lufthansa, which introduced a train service Thursday that transports travelers between Stuttgart and Frankfurt in 73 minutes, compared with a 55-minute flight. ...... Read more on International Herald Tribune
